Tuesday April 27, 2021, 4:31 PM The fiancee of a person who died of COVID-19 breaks down during cremation in Gauhati, India. Credit: AP India’s healthcare system is on the verge of collapse as the country struggles to cope with rising coronavirus infections. For the past five days, India has recorded more than 300,000 daily cases, with desperately ill people being turned away from hospitals and reported of people dying in the streets. The country’s death toll is nearly 200,000, but experts believe the true figure could be between twice or five times that number. And with a vast population of 1.3 billion people, India cannot simply vaccinate its way out of the pandemic.
